Dubai: Police have arrested a five-member gang for stealing jewellery worth Dh6 million in Dubai the night before Eid Al Fitr.

Major General Khamis Mattar Al Mazeina, Acting Dubai Chief of Police, said that an operation conducted by Dubai Police dubbed Eidiya (Eid Gift) discovered through an investigation that the main reason behind the theft was negligence and carelessness by the owner of the gold.

The victim of the theft, Maj Gen Al Mazeina said, as it turned out left a huge quantity of jewellery in his car in the City Centre parking lot “which shows his carelessness,” Maj Gen Al Mazeina said.

The suspects, meanwhile, were taken into custody.

Three men and two women were arrested in connection with the theft, he said.
